Is Shein ethical 2020?
Shein has historically used unethical practices, such as child labor and sweatshops. Shein is one of the fastest growing online fast fashion retailers. The industry is incredibly harmful to the environment, with fashion being the second most polluting industry in the world.

Is Shein banned in India?
Chinese e-commerce apps Shein and Club Factory are currently still taking orders and delivering products in India despite being banned by the government along with 57 other apps. On June 29, India banned 59 Chinese apps including TikTok, Shein, Club Factory, Camscanner and UC Browser.

Do Shein points expire?
Based on categories, SHEIN POINTS have different expiration dates. Expiration dates range from 7 days to 3 months, some may even have a longer expiration date. If your points expired before being used, they will be deleted from your account.
